Images not appearing on pages in test site
I have 2 users on Mac computers. One just had Dreamweaver installed, and the second has been using it for a while, but she had a new site added. When they open a page to edit it, the images are not appearing (they are the blank gray image boxes that appear when a link to an image is bad, or missing) , and the layout is off. The pages look fine when they are moved live. Everything appears to be mapped correctly. If I open the same page on my machine (windows XP) it looks fine. Any ideas on what might cause this?
